大气降尘中多环芳烃的分布特征及源解析 被引量:6

The Distribution Characteristics and Source Apportionment of Polycyclic Aromatic Hydrocarbons in the Dustfall

摘要 为探讨大气降尘中多环芳烃的污染水平和来源的解析,于2008年冬、春、夏、秋四个季节采集了北京昌平地区大气降尘样品,采用超声抽提方法,使用GC/MS测定了样品中PAHs的含量。结果表明,冬、春、夏、秋四个季节样品中多环芳烃总量分别为18.6μg/g、17.3μg/g、15.1μg/g和11.0μg/g,单体化合物均值分别为1.04μg/g、0.96μg/g、0.84μg/g和0.61μg/g。与其他城市监测结果比较可知:昌平地区大气降尘中PAHs含量相对较低。使用多种方法对降尘中的PAHs来源进行解析,结果表明:化石燃料燃烧在不同季节中的贡献相对稳定,燃煤在冬季为多环芳烃主要来源之一,在其他季节贡献相对较低。 To explore the pollution levels and major source of polycyclic aromatic hydrocarbons(PAHs) in the dustfall,we collected dustfall samples of Beijing Changping district in winter,spring,summer and autumn of 2008.The samples were extracted by ultrasonic agitation and then analyzed with gas chromatography/mass spectrometry(GC/MS).The results showed that the total concentration of PAHs were 18.6 μg/g,17.3 μg/g,15.1 μg/g and 11.0 μg/g in winter,spring,summer and autumn,respectively,and the average concentration of the individual PAHs were 1.04 μg/g,0.96 μg/g,0.84 μg/g and 0.61 μg/g respectively.Compared with the monitoring results of other cities,the concentrations of PAHs in the dustfall of Changping district were relatively low.The results of PAH source apportionment suggest that the fossil fuel combustion was relatively stable in all seasons,while coal combustion was a major source in winter.
